    48 kg. Vugar Nariman oglu Orujov ( Azerbaijani: Vüqar Nəriman oğlu Orucov, Russian: Оруджев Вугар Нариман оглы, born 26 October 1971 in Baku, Azerbaijani SSR, Soviet Union) is a Russian two-time freestyle wrestling world champion and an Olympic bronze medalist of Azerbaijani heritage.

  5. Vugar Orujov, the famous Russian wrestler, is the father of Cornell's wrestling prodigy. He was a freestyle wrestling world champion in the 48 kg category in 1991 and 1995. The wrestling star also won a Bronze medal at the 1992 Olympics. Vito Arujau’s World Championship glory.
